I appreciate any input on where to go from here as this is a frustrating problem. Motor has been running fantastic. I left some accessories on and my battery was dead. I was about to go to the lake so I grabbed an older battery that had been working and was charged. When I touched off the starter the Tach went crazy the starter only whined. I am thinking that the battery is a internall short or something so I changed to another battery. The boat started but then died quickly after one backfire and now won't start. I have even compression 125 on all cylinders I checked with a spark tester all cylinders at 7/16" and I had spark. However still will not start. Where do I go from here? I am thinking switch boxes but not sure...Thanks for any help offered.

If the battery is bad but the engine cranks it will not effect the ignition system because it is a ADI ignition the voltage supplied to switchboxes is generated by the flywheel and the stator you say the starter whines is it spinning the flywheel if not check the bendix it could be stuck and not engaging the teeth. If engine will spin over and you have fire the only other thing it could be is the enrichment system not working properly and not dumping fuel behind bottom two carbs. Let me know....OPTI

I wouldn't think double oil would cause this pull the front cover off and spray carb cleaner in thoats of carbs while someone cranks the engine if it starts up then there is a problem with the enrichment valve not functioning properly I know everybody say not to use carb cleaner but I've been using it for 20 someodd years as a diagnosic tool not going to hurt it now if you set thare and spray whole can in carbs yea then you might wash the cylinders but quick burst is not let me know....OPTI

OPTI, I sprayed carb cleaner and the engine fired. I checked the enrichment valve and it is getting 12 volts to the yellow and black wire. I pulled the bottom gas line on the valve and pushed in on ignition ----no gas...I was thinking bad enrichment valve like you said....but I pulled the top gas line to the valve and pushed in ignition...the valve is not getting gas. I have some kind of fuel restriction...I am thinking maybe fuel filter...it got dark on me so I will have to check tomorrow. You think I am on the right track? Thanks again!

Scanos....Your problem is the needle on the top carb is stuck closed that is were the enrichment valve gets the fuel from top carb. Get the needle unstuck and you will be ok Has this engine sat for any period of time say 2 or 3 month if so I would suggest going through the carbs.....OPTI

Scanos....The best way is to pull the fuel line off going to that carb and spray carb cleaner into the elbow then if you have access a air compressor apply a short burst of air into the elbow that should pop the needle loose from the seat....OPTI
